점근상대효율을 이용한 최소평균제곱 계열 적응여파기의 성능 비교 (The Comparison of the Performance for LMS Algorithm Family Using Asymptotic Relative Efficiency)

  • 손원
    • 대한전자공학회논문지SP
    • /
    • 제37권6호
    • /
    • pp.70-75
    • /
    • 2000
  • 이 논문은 최소평균제곱계열 적응여파기의 성능을 동일한 수렴속도를 가지는 조건에서 최소평균제곱 알고리즘에 대한 상대적인 성능을 점근상대효율을 이용하여 분석하였다. 분석된 최소평균제곱 계열 알고리즘은 Hybrid II 및 MZF(Modified Zero Forcing) 알고리즘이다. 이들은 최소평균제곱 알고리즘을 단순화한 형태로서 각각 입력신호의 부호정보, 오차신호와 입력신호의 부호정보를 사용한다. 각 알고리즘에 대한 추정기의 점근상대효율은 동일수렴속도 조건에서 분석되었으며, 적응등화기에 대한 모의실험이 분석결과를 확인하기 위하여 수행되었다. 각 알고리즘에 대하여 유도된 점근상대효율에 대한 명시적 표현은 모의실험결과와 유사한 결과를 가졌으며, 점근상대효율은 입력신호와 오차신호간의 상관계수 값에만 좌우된다는 것이 밝혀졌다.

역복사 해석을 위한 혼합형 유전알고리즘에 관한 연구 (A Hybrid Genetic Algorithms for Inverse Radiation Analysis)

  • 김기완;백승욱;김만영
    • 대한기계학회:학술대회논문집
    • /
    • 대한기계학회 2003년도 춘계학술대회
    • /
    • pp.1639-1644
    • /
    • 2003
  • A hybrid genetic algorithm is developed for estimating the wall emissivities for an absorbing, emitting, and scattering media in a two-dimensional irregular geometry with diffusely emitting and reflecting opaque boundaries by minimizing an objective function, which is expressed by the sum of square errors between estimated and measured temperatures at only four data positions. The finite-volume method was employed to solve the radiative transfer equation for a two-dimensional irregular geometry. The results show that a developed hybrid genetic algorithms reduce the effect of genetic parameters on the performance of genetic algorithm and that the wall emissivities are estimated accurately without measurement errors.

유전자 알고리즘을 이용한 제어파라미터 추정모드기반 HFC (Hybrid Fuzzy Controller Based on Control Parameter Estimation Mode Using Genetic Algorithms)

  • 이대근;오성권;장성환
    • 대한전기학회:학술대회논문집
    • /
    • 대한전기학회 2000년도 하계학술대회 논문집 D
    • /
    • pp.2545-2547
    • /
    • 2000
  • In this paper, a hybrid fuzzy controller using genetic algorithm based on parameter estimation mode to obtain optimal control parameter is presented. First, The control input for the system in the HFC is a convex combination of the FLC's output in transient state and PID's output in steady state by a fuzzy variable, namely, membership function of weighting coefficient. Second, genetic algorithms is presented to automatically improve the performance of hybrid fuzzy controller utilizing the conventional methods for finding PID parameters and estimation mode of scaling factor. The algorithms estimates automatically the optimal values of scaling factors, PID parameters and membership function parameters of fuzzy control rules according to the rate of change and limitation condition of control input. Computer simulations are conducted to evaluate the performance of proposed hybrid fuzzy controller. ITAE, overshoot and rising time are used as a performance index of controller.

HYBRID INERTIAL CONTRACTION PROJECTION METHODS EXTENDED TO VARIATIONAL INEQUALITY PROBLEMS

  • Truong, N.D.;Kim, J.K.;Anh, T.H.H.
    • Nonlinear Functional Analysis and Applications
    • /
    • 제27권1호
    • /
    • pp.203-221
    • /
    • 2022
  • In this paper, we introduce new hybrid inertial contraction projection algorithms for solving variational inequality problems over the intersection of the fixed point sets of demicontractive mappings in a real Hilbert space. The proposed algorithms are based on the hybrid steepest-descent method for variational inequality problems and the inertial techniques for finding fixed points of nonexpansive mappings. Strong convergence of the iterative algorithms is proved. Several fundamental experiments are provided to illustrate computational efficiency of the given algorithm and comparison with other known algorithms

유전 알고리듬을 이용한 자동 동조 퍼지 제어기의 하이브리드 최적화 기법 (Hybrid Optimization Techniques Using Genetec Algorithms for Auto-Tuning Fuzzy Logic Controllers)

  • 유동완;이영석;박윤호;서보혁
    • 대한전기학회논문지:전력기술부문A
    • /
    • 제48권1호
    • /
    • pp.36-43
    • /
    • 1999
  • This paper proposes a new hybrid genetic algorithm for auto-tuning fuzzy controllers improving the performance. In general, fuzzy controllers use pre-determined moderate membership functions, fuzzy rules, and scaling factors, by trial and error. The presented algorithm estimates automatically the optimal values of membership functions, fuzzy rules, and scaling factors for fuzzy controllers, using a hybrid genetic algorithm. The object of the proposed algorithm is to promote search efficiency by the hybrid optimization technique. The proposed hybrid genetic algorithm is based on both the standard genetic algorithm and a modified gradient method. If a maximum point is not be changed around an optimal value at the end of performance during given generation, the hybrid genetic algorithm searches for an optimal value using the the initial value which has maximum point by converting the genetic algorithms into the MGM(Modified Gradient Method) algorithms that reduced the number of variables. Using this algorithm is not only that the computing time is faster than genetic algorithm as reducing the number of variables, but also that can overcome the disadvantage of genetic algoritms. Simulation results verify the validity of the presented method.
